The BC549 is a general purpose NPN bipolar transistor used in signal amplification circuit, low noise stage and switching applications. This transistor comes from the family of BC546 to BC549 with same pinout and different characteristics.
Pinout Configuration

The BC549 NPN transistor comes in a TO-92 package, and its pin configuration is:
- Pin 1: Collector (C)
- Pin 2: Base (B)
- Pin 3: Emitter (E)
Features
- Type: NPN
- Max Collector Current (IC): 100 mA
- Max Collector-Emitter Voltage (VCEO): 30 V
- Max Collector-Base Voltage (VCBO): 30 V
- Max Emitter-Base Voltage (VEBO): 5 V
- Power Dissipation: 500 mW
- DC Current Gain (hFE) for :
- BC549A: 110–220
- BC549B: 200–450
- BC549C: 420–800
- Transition Frequency (fT): ~300 MHz
- Low noise figure: ~2 dB typical
- Operating Temperature Range: –55°C to +150°C

Complementary PNP Transistors
- BC556
- BC557
- BC558
- BC559
Applications
- Used in audio preamplifiers circuit
- Signal processing
- Low-noise amplifiers
- General-purpose switching
- Analog circuit design
